What ultimately makes something an anti-ship missile rather than an anti-things-on-land missile? Is it a matter of the warhead? The speed? The approach?

For a start, it is sized to gently caress up a ship, it is also designed to do bad things to a ship in terms of what sort of armor to expect to have to penetrate (very little, as it turns out there's little viable armor against house sized objects falling from just below the Karman line at mach 7) and when after the impact the fuse should trigger the explosives, inside or under the keel to snap it in half (so a longer time than a general purpose weapon), furthermore there's the matter of the approach, breathless horizontal ram from trying to speed through last second CWIS fire (tends to blow up inside) or a slanted or vertical impact either from being a house rocket dropped from half orbit or popping up from a more or less sea skimming trajectory (tends to detonate under the ship to smash the keel and either cut it in half or cause enough shock damage to render it non functional) and then there's the fun stuff like being specialized enough against specific things in a specific enough environment that you can have a group of missiles work as an autonomous squadron with tactical data links with each other and skimming the surface and one popping up regularly to look over the horizon to check where the target's moved to. In general they tend to be able to be launched from afar, nobody wants to launch an AShM from visual range. Virtually all AShMs can be used against surface-as-in-ground targets, Iraq did it in the Iran-Iraq war and both episodes of the Gulf Wars.

In the past it was often seeker head design. An antiship missile only has to look for a single blob of heat/radar reflection/what-have-you against a cold flat ocean background, which early active radar seekers could generally do (you home in on the one big reflection you had and hoped it wasn't a chaff cloud); the land is a much more complex environment, which is one reason why it took until more powerful computers and the rise of TERCOM/GPS/imaging cameras in the 1980s and 1990s before they could achieve something similar.

(This is one reason why, in real life, the Russian use of Kh-22s in a land-attack role against Ukraine usually resulted in wildly inaccurate impacts -- the 1960s-era inertial navigation modules and the ancient-rear end radars literally could not pick out targets on the ground, so they tended to home in on things like random shopping malls.)
